Jenny's definitely been under the radar this year in American mid-d action with all the spotlight on Houlihan. If it weren't for this year being Shelby's big coming-out party on the international scene, Jenny would have had another USA 1500m title, plus another sub-4 at Pre, American record in the 2 mile, a strong 8:30 clocking in Doha and a near-AR in the mile. Very impressive at age 32. Jenny has the best range:
800m 2:00.4
1500m 3:57.2
Mile 4:17.3
3000m 8:29.5
5000m 14:56
Steeple 9:12
Who has better range than that? -
